How far would you go to save one of your own?

Meet the Dhawan brothers: Terran, the responsible one.Kendrik, the reliable middle child.Orson, with the carefree and caring nature.And Farao, the angry, rebellious teenager.

Years after their parents' passing, the brothers have adapted to a life where all they have is each other. But, despite their best efforts, their brotherhood is divided and life in the Dhawan household comes with its fair share of hardships and tensions.When Farao is suddenly taken to the hospital after collapsing at school one day, what his test results reveal brings his brothers' entire world crumbling around them. Forced to acknowledge the ugly truth rooted in their past, Terran, Kendrik and Orson choose to hide everything from Farao, and to take on a journey to France, in a desperate attempt to give their family closure.

Can the brothers' improbable scheme save Farao's life? Can they face the secrets hidden in their past? Will their family survive the storms that await them on their voyage?

The Dhawan Brothers is a story of love and brotherhood; a tale about the lengths we go to for those we hold dear. It takes us on a mad adventure, a desperate search for hope, redemption and truth.
